This is an exclusive Yosemite National Park horseback riding experience through the legendary Mariposa Grove. What better way to get a glimpse into Yosemite's past than to visit these 2,000-year-old redwood trees the way John Muir and Teddy Roosevelt did, from the back of a good horse. . .
This is an exclusive Yosemite National Park horseback riding experience through the legendary Mariposa Grove. What better way to get a glimpse into Yosemite's past than to visit these 2,000-year-old redwood trees the way John Muir and Teddy Roosevelt did, from the back of a good horse. . .
The Mariposa Grove is the largest grove of giant sequoia trees in Yosemite, and is located at the south end of the park near the Wawona area. There are two loop trails to hike: the lower grove (2.2 miles round-trip) and the combined lower and upper groves (6 miles round-trip). Highlights include the Fallen Monarch, the California Tunnel Tree, and the infamous Grizzly Giant; a 2,700 year old sequoia tree which is also the largest tree in the park. Enjoy 2 hour or half-day trail rides at Tuolumne Meadows in Yosemite's high country.
Enjoy 2 hour or half-day trail rides at Tuolumne Meadows in Yosemite's high country. The 2 hour Tuolumne Meadows trail ride offers an excellent overview of Yosemite's high country. You'll visit Tuolumne View on the Young Lakes Trail, which is an ideal lookout point for Cathedral Range, Johnson Peak, and Mammoth Peaks.
The half-day ride visits Twin Bridges on the Tuolumne River just above Tuolumne Falls. Opportunities to take excellent pictures of the surrounding scenery are behind every rock and tree. The two-hour ride to Mirror Lake is perfect for beginners looking for unique photographic opportunities.
The half-day ride takes the adventurous up to Clark's Point where they have access to excellent views of Vernal Fall. The trail is often uneven, and consists of many switch backs up a steep slope, with an elevation gain of 1500'. This is a strenuous ride best suited to riders in good physical shape.

Follow in the hoof-prints of Wawona's early pioneers on a two-hour ride that traverses the historic wagon road - the original route into Wawona over Chowchilla Mountain, around the Wawona meadow and golf course. This ride over flat, even terrain is perfect for riders of all ages and abilities.
The half-day stable ride takes guests on a nice, long climb to picturesque Chilnualna Falls. During this five-hour ride, enjoy the beauty of cascading waterfalls and scenic vistas. Dirctions: Hwy 41 North to Wawona - 20 minute drive time each way.
